Find Best Airbrushing Service in Your City, County

JCL Building & Decorating Services LTD.
Channel View 5 Marine Cres Folkestone CT20 1PS United Kingdom

JD Decorators & Plasterers 2
Spiersbridge Business Park 1 Spiersbridge Way Thornliebank Glasgow G46 8NG United Kingdom